This is one of those "you don't see very often" razors. It is a simple 1-piece, no moving parts, easy to load, easy to clean, and exceptionally easy to get a DFS in 2-pass without a touch-up....which is what I got when I used it today. You can use a de-spined GEM blade if you prefer a milder feel to your shave, but even with an unmodified GEM (which is my preference) this is a smooth and efficient shaver. Friday OCtober 18 This is a slightly smaller and lighter Leresche #34 model than the Leresche #54 I used earlier in the week. The comb length seems to be slightly shorter on this razor than on the #54. I didn't measure, I will later, it is just my impression on use. Bowl/Scuttle - GP12 Soap - MWF (it's Friday) Brush - M&F Stubby, Finest Badger, Cobalt 30mm Blade - Gillette Platinum (4) Razor - Leresche #34 (France) Post Shave - OSMA Pierre alum, Epsilon Blue A/S (Spain) Shave rating 5 of 5 I liked the shave although I liked the #54 better. The #34 is a little lighter and I found it a little difficult to find the proper shaving angle. My first pass WTG was smooth with no blade feel, and not very efficient and it left me with more stubble than I'm used to, <DFS. The second pass, XTG and again was a very smooth pass with absolutely no blade feel and DFS+. I don't and I'm not chasing BBS so I didn't feel I needed to do another pass. The MWF lather was very good on the first pass and perfect for the second pass - I didn't do anything, it just sat in my scuttle. I got a 2 pass, nick and weeper free shave. The alum was silent, even on my neck area which is unusual. I finished off with the Epsilon Blue A/S. Overall, a really good shave. I have a few more French razors for my next few shaves. OCtober 21 on a MMMonday and today out of the Gem rack came the legendary Micromatic open comb(MMOC) razor and it gave me a decent shave. Some blade feel for me and for myself that is a instant understanding of its ability to perform in a more aggressive way if I want it at my disposal. I find the MMOC not overly aggressive if used properly for my shave outcomes. Monday OCtober 21 Going with some US made razors this week. First up is my 1934 Aristocrat. While this razor shaves well, it's not quite as good as my British Aristocrat #15. Bowl/Scuttle - GP12 Soap - MWF (it's Monday) Brush - Rubberset 400-3 Blade - Gillette Platinum (5) Razor - Gillette Aristocrat 1934 (US) Post Shave - OSMA Pierre alum, Clubman Reserve Whiskey Woods Shave rating 5 of 5 This Aristocrat is a mild razor and not very efficient. I received a good shave in 2 passes. I didn't shave over the weekend so I had 3 days beard growth. The first pass WTG was smooth with no blade feel, and not very efficient and it left me with some stragglers, <DFS. The second pass, XTG and again was a very smooth pass with absolutely no blade feel and and finished BBS. The MWF lather was very good on both passes. I got a 2 pass, nick and weeper free shave. The alum was silent, even on my neck area which is unusual. I finished off with the Clubman Whiskey Woods, a scent I really like. Overall, a really good shave.
